RESILITY™ DPDB-3135 NT 7 Medium Density Polyethylene (MDPE) Resin is produced via UNIPOL™ Process Technology from Dow and is intended for rotational and injection molding. It is specifically designed for applications requiring excellent processability and aesthetics combined with low warpage and good mechanical properties.
Processing and Stabilization: RESILITY™ DPDB-3135 NT 7 MDPE Resin is fully heat and UV stabilized resulting in a wide processing latitude, good color retention and long life expectancy.
- Rotational molding or injection molding
- For intermediate bulk containers, toys, general purpose custom molding, agricultural storage tanks, water tanks, marine parts, indoor consumer articles
- Excellent impact strength, stress crack resistance and processability
- Long term UV stabilization: UV-20+ stabilizer package
Complies with:
- U.S. FDA 21 CFR 177.1520 (c)3.1a (with restrictions)
- European Commission Regulation (EU) No 10/2011
- REACH
- NSF51 and NSF 61
- UL94 HB, UL746C f1
- FMVSS 302
Consult the regulations for complete details.
